which of the following best describes the difference between a scientific hypothesis, theory, and law? a a hypothesis is a guess, a theory explains why/how, and a law explains what. b a hypothesis and theory are the same, but a law is made by scientists. c a law is proven, a theory is false, and a hypothesis is a wish. d a hypothesis is proven, a theory is not, and a law is an opinion.
A scientific hypothesis is an educated guess. A theory explains why/how a phenomenon occurs and is well - supported by evidence. A law describes what happens in nature in a mathematical or descriptive way.
